--- Comment #3 from Marcelo Lacerda <[email protected]> ---
Yeah I can reproduce this.

Steps taken to reproduce:

1. Open Korganizer
2. Add event (or remove).
3. Click the digital clock
4. The calendar does not show events for the day (it shows a marker on the date
as if there are events but the text says that there are none).
5. Click a different date. Click back to today. The events of the day are
correctly displayed.
